A lovesick Dutch man recently spent 10 days in a Chinese airport waiting for a girlfriend he met online to pick him up.
41-year-old Alexander Pieter Cirk told Changsha Huanghua International Airport authorities that he had met the woman, surnamed Zhang, online two months earlier.
Zhang never turned up, and reportedly said that her no-show was due to the fact that she was getting plastic surgery 900 kilometers away in Zhengzhou, Henan province. Zhang said she had no idea Cirk was coming and claimed that she thought he was joking when he showed her his plane ticket to China.

"I had to stay at the airport because I had no money," the forlorn Cirk told local media.
Following his 10 day stint in the airport, Cirk — who suffers from diabetes — was taken away to a nearby hospital to be treated for exhaustion.
